Job description:
The Systems Design Engineer will provide direction and leadership in system architecture and design; specify and validate systems and subsystems; development, verification and validation of design; and contribute to overall system architecture and design.
Work and interact as part of the systems design group within R&D. Interact closely with other functional groups within the R&D department as well as Product Marketing and Manufacturing Engineering.
Work and interact extensively with Marketing and Engineering to define, analyze, detail, and document specifications for tradeoffs, performance, features, controls, and operation of products into a form suitable for product implementation.
Lead system integration of the specialist areas of a product.
Plan and conduct in-depth reviews, testing and verifications/validation of product features.
Critically analyze and verify system performance through simulation, test, and measurements.
Specify and develop improvements or enhancements to existing products and champion implementation if necessary.
Provide technical direction at systems level to other team members
Support Life cycle engineering of products

Job Requirements:
Bachelor or advanced degree in Mechanical Engineering or Mechatronics. “Generalists” are preferred over “Specialists”.
Experience in system specification tradeoffs, development and integration of complex products, preferably medical electronic instruments.
Excellent interpersonal skills.
Ability to adapt quickly to change and work in a rapidly changing environment.
Knowledge or prior work experience in one or more of the following subject areas would be helpful: Electromechanical instruments, ophthalmic instruments, imaging or non-imaging optics, machine vision systems, human vision and OEM integration, Displays, medical safety/regulatory agency compliance testing and requirements.

Preferred Experience:
Experience in medical device design, development and testing.
Demonstrated ability to work with Marketing and with other engineering groups in resolving design trade-offs.
